388.0. "My Girl" by TLE::JBISHOP () Mon Nov 29 1993 12:14

    This is a coming-of-age movie: but the age is 11.
    
    Anna Chlumsky plays the daughter of a mortician (Dan Ackroyd).
    MacCaully Culkin is her best friend, Jamie Lee Curtis the woman
    who does the make-up on the dead people.
    
    By no means a "kid" movie, it's about dealing with death.  It's
    also a serious big-time tear-jearker.  It got me three times, and
    I'm an emotionally detached critic (but I'm also a parent, so I
    can be gotten to).
    
    It's interesting to me that 1972 is now the nostalgic past of
    safe small towns and childhood.  I remember it somewhat differently,
    but I was a lot more than 11 then!
